Ketika kamu menjalankan website Laravel 5.4 di hosting, beberapa masalah bisa saja terjadi. Salah satu masalah yang sering muncul adalah HTTP Error 500. Error ini mengindikasikan bahwa ada sesuatu yang tidak beres dengan konfigurasi server, tapi jangan khawatir! Kamu bisa mengatasi masalah ini dengan beberapa cara berikut.
1. Periksa Error Log
Langkah pertama untuk mengatasi HTTP Error 500 adalah memeriksa error log. Setiap server hosting biasanya menyediakan file error log yang merekam semua error yang terjadi pada website kamu, termasuk HTTP Error 500. Dengan memeriksa error log, kamu bisa mengetahui penyebab error tersebut.
Untuk memeriksa error log, kamu bisa menggunakan FTP atau cPanel untuk mengakses file error log. Kamu bisa mencari file yang berisi error message seperti “500 Internal Server Error”. Setelah menemukan file tersebut, kamu dapat membaca error message dan mencari tahu apa yang menyebabkan error.
Setelah mengetahui penyebab error, kamu bisa mencoba solusi berikutnya untuk mengatasi HTTP Error 500.
2. Periksa Konfigurasi File .htaccess
Konfigurasi file .htaccess adalah salah satu penyebab umum dari HTTP Error 500. File .htaccess berisi aturan-aturan yang diterapkan pada server hosting, dan jika ada kesalahan dalam konfigurasi ini, HTTP Error 500 bisa saja terjadi.
Untuk memeriksa konfigurasi file .htaccess, kamu bisa mengakses file tersebut melalui FTP atau cPanel. Periksa apakah ada kesalahan dalam penulisan syntax atau aturan-aturan yang tidak sesuai. Jika kamu menemukan kesalahan, kamu bisa mengedit file .htaccess dan memperbaiki konfigurasinya.
Jika kamu tidak yakin bagaimana cara mengedit file .htaccess, kamu bisa mencari tutorial online atau meminta bantuan dari tim hosting kamu.
3. Periksa Versi PHP
Versi PHP yang digunakan pada server hosting juga bisa menjadi penyebab HTTP Error 500. Laravel 5.4 membutuhkan versi PHP minimal 5.6.4, jadi pastikan server hosting kamu memiliki versi PHP yang sesuai.
Untuk memeriksa versi PHP, kamu bisa mengakses cPanel atau hubungi tim support hosting kamu. Jika versi PHP kurang dari 5.6.4, kamu bisa meminta tim support hosting untuk meng-upgrade versi PHP atau mencari hosting dengan versi PHP yang sesuai.
Dengan mengikuti tiga solusi di atas, kamu dapat mengatasi HTTP Error 500 di Laravel 5.4 hosting dengan mudah. Jangan lupa untuk selalu memperbarui website kamu dan memastikan konfigurasi hosting kamu sesuai dengan kebutuhan website.
Kesimpulan
HTTP Error 500 di Laravel 5.4 hosting bisa diatasi dengan memeriksa error log, konfigurasi file .htaccess, dan versi PHP. Setelah menemukan penyebab error, kamu dapat mencoba solusi yang telah dijelaskan di atas. Dengan begitu, website kamu dapat berjalan dengan lancar dan tanpa masalah.